In a previous message, adepoo@tamnet.com.mx said:
> Maybe this is an old one, but I don't know how to port master.passwd, pwd.db spwd.db
> to FreeBSD.
> 
> I try to use pwd_mkdb, it formats well into the password and master.password
> but the diference in password is big, in BSDi the encripte is more or less
> half the characters that the encripted on FreeBSD.
> 
> I want to make the changes to a new system, so it will not be a problem
> if I have to recompile the kernel in the FreeBSD if I have to use other
> encription system.
> 
> I hope you get the idea. Thanks in advance for any information.
> 
> Please reply to my email box.

Sounds like BSDI uses DES encryption. Install the DES package on FreeBSD.
